Isaiah 48:3 Douay-Rheims

The former things of old I have declared, and they went forth out of my mouth, and I have made them to be heard: I did them suddenly and they came to pass.

Ibn Ezra

1089–1167 Jewish

I have declared, etc. God will say to the unbelievers, Have I not often foretold you coming events before they happened (ראשנות)? The past tense is therefore used : and they came to pass.
